"Do You Want to Build a Snowman?" Sheet Music

$0.00

Includes:

  • One color-coded right-hand melody for “Do You Want to Build a Snowman?” (in two note head sizes!)

  • One right-hand melody, without color-coding for “Do You Want to Build a Snowman?”

  • One right/left hand color coded melody for “Do You Want to Build a Snowman?”

  • One right/left hand melody, without color-coding for “Do You Want to Build a Snowman?”

Population: Variety of ages, populations, and diagnoses

Goal: To assist clients in successfully playing a song on the piano (or other instrument!), while meeting individual therapeutic goals

Description: This resource includes one color-coded, right-hand melody for the song “Do You Want to Build a Snowman?” by Kristen Anderson-Lopez and Robert Lopez.. Copies of the song, without color-coding, is also included. The song is in the Key of C and uses 7 different notes. The color-coded notation is intended to match color-coded labels or stickers on your keyboard, however, you may use the color-coded notation in your lessons without labeling the keyboard. Or try using another instrument in a group.. such a tone chimes!!
